Frequently asked questions about accommodations in Bar Harbor, ME
What are the must-see sites in or near Bar Harbor, ME?
Well, you absolutely have to visit Acadia National Park, it's right on our doorstep! There's Cadillac Mountain, the highest point on the Atlantic coast, and you can see the sunrise from there. And then there's the iconic Bar Harbor Village, with its charming shops and restaurants, and of course, the beautiful waterfront.

What outdoor activities can visitors enjoy in and around Bar Harbor, ME?
Hiking, biking, kayaking, and sailing are all popular activities around here. You can hike the trails in Acadia National Park, cycle along the carriage roads, or take a kayak tour around the harbour. And if you're feeling adventurous, you can even climb Cadillac Mountain.

When is the ideal time to plan a trip to Bar Harbor, ME?
The best time to visit is during the shoulder seasons, from April to May or September to October. The weather is still pleasant, but the crowds are smaller and the prices are lower. Summer is beautiful, but it gets very busy and the temperatures can be quite high.

What are the best walking or cycling routes in Bar Harbor, ME?
The carriage roads in Acadia National Park are great for cycling, and they're also perfect for a leisurely stroll. For walking, the Ocean Path is a beautiful trail that runs along the coast, offering stunning views of the ocean and the islands. And don't miss the Abbe Museum, it's a must-see for anyone interested in the history of the Wabanaki people.

What nearby towns or cities can be explored from Bar Harbor, ME?
You can easily take a day trip to the charming town of Southwest Harbor, which is about 20 minutes away. There's also the historic town of Castine, which is about an hour's drive from Bar Harbor. If you're looking for a bigger city, Bangor is about an hour and a half away, and it has a lot to offer in terms of shopping, dining, and entertainment.
